dc.description.abstractThe responsibilities of departmental heads in schools vary and encompass supporting the school managers at all costs. Many a time when the performance of Grade 12 leaners slump, the school managers are blamed because Grade 12 class remains the pride of any secondary school. The goal theory of leadership was identified and applied as the appropriate theory grounding the study. The interpretivist paradigm was placed at the center of this study. The researcher employed a multiple case study design in which several instrumental bounded cases were selected in order to develop a more in-depth understanding of the phenomena. The population of the study will comprise the heads of departments of secondary schools in Vhuronga 2 Circuit in Vhembe District. Purposive sampling will be used to select 12 HoDs from the four schools in the study area. Data will be collected through semi-structured interviews, document analysis and observation schedules. Data will be analysed thematically. Findings will inform recommendations on the role of the heads of departments in enhancing the academic performance of learners.en_ZA
